First off, let's talk about why polyester fiber is a popular choice. It's synthetic, meaning it's man-made from a specific type of plastic. This gives it some fantastic properties. It dries super fast – great if you tend to sweat at night or live in a humid climate. It doesn't absorb water, so it won't get heavy and cold like natural fibers (like cotton or wool) do. It's also incredibly resistant to wrinkles and pilling (that annoying little ball of fabric that forms over time). Plus, polyester is generally quite affordable compared to natural fibers, making it a great option for everyday use or for people who want something that lasts a long time without breaking the bank.
But, as mentioned, the price isn't set in stone. Why? Let's explore the key factors that can make one polyester comforter cost more than another:
- Size: This is the most basic factor. A twin comforter is smaller than a queen, so naturally, it uses less fabric and is usually less expensive. Full, California King, and other sizes will fall somewhere in between or be the most expensive option.
- Fill Power/Thickness: While "fill power" is more commonly associated with down or synthetic down fill, some polyester comforters are filled with thicker, heavier wadding or batting. A thicker, warmer comforter will generally cost more than a flatter, lighter one. Think about your climate and personal warmth preferences – do you need a cozy, heavy comforter for winter, or a lighter one for year-round use?
- Pattern and Design: Solid colors are usually the most economical choice. But if you're eyeing a vibrant print, a complex damask design, or a trendy graphic print, the intricate printing process and the specific dyes used will add to the cost. Fancy embroidery or appliqué details can also significantly increase the price.
- Quality and Weight of the Fiber: Not all polyester fibers are created equal. Higher-quality fibers might feel softer, drape better, and be more resistant to snagging. Comforters labeled as "premium" or "luxury" polyester might use better-quality yarns or have a higher thread count (though thread count isn't always the best indicator for synthetics), which justifies a higher price point.
- Brand and Retailer: You know the saying, "You get what you pay for"? It definitely applies here to some extent. Well-known brands often have higher price points due to their reputation, marketing, and distribution networks. However, you can also find excellent quality polyester comforters from various online retailers, department stores, or even discount stores, often at much lower price points. Sometimes, buying direct from the manufacturer (like certain online factories) can offer better value.
- Special Features: Some comforters come with extra features that add cost. Think about comforters with hidden pillowcases (making changing the bedsheet easier), baffle box construction (giving a loftier feel, like a down comforter), or even built-in shams. These added conveniences or different construction methods increase the manufacturing cost.

Let's answer some common questions about polyester comforters:
Q: Are all polyester comforters the same? A: Definitely not! While they're all made from synthetic polyester fibers, the quality of the fiber, the weight of the filling (batting), the weave density, the design complexity, and the manufacturing process can vary widely. This leads to significant differences in feel, warmth, durability, and price. A basic, lightweight solid polyester comforter will feel very different from a premium, heavyweight, patterned one.
Q: Is polyester comforter good for sensitive skin? A: This is a common concern. Polyester is a synthetic material and can sometimes feel less breathable and might cause itching or irritation for some people with sensitive skin. If you have sensitive skin, you might find cotton or bamboo viscose comforters more comfortable. However, modern high-quality polyester fibers are often designed to be softer and less irritating than older versions. It really depends on individual tolerance. If sensitive skin is a primary concern, you might want to look into hypoallergenic blends or 100% natural fibers.

Q: How do I care for a polyester comforter? A: Polyester comforters are generally very easy to care for. They are machine washable (check the label!), usually tumble dryable, and dry very quickly. They resist shrinking, wrinkling, and staining much better than natural fibers. This makes them a great low-maintenance option for busy people or those who prefer minimal ironing.
Q: What are the main advantages of choosing a polyester comforter? A: The main advantages are durability, ease of care (machine washable, quick drying, resistant to wrinkles and stains), affordability, and consistent warmth. They are less likely to pill or lose their shape over time compared to lower-quality cotton comforters. They also tend to be hypoallergenic, as they don't trap dust mites or mold as easily as some natural fibers, although they can still collect lint.
